Here are some things to weigh before you pack a single box:
💰 Your Financial Picture
- Equity in your home. If you’ve been in your house for five or more years, you’ve likely built up some solid equity. That equity can give you the down payment for your next home.
- Stable outlook. Steady income, improving finances, and confidence in your long-term situation mean you’re in a good spot to move up.
- Healthy housing market. A strong, active market works in your favor when you’re selling and buying. Timing matters!
- Interest rates. Lower rates can make moving up more affordable—and also bring more buyers to your home when it’s time to sell.
🏡 Your Needs & Wants
- Location, location, location. Maybe the neighborhood that once felt perfect no longer fits your lifestyle. Commutes, schools, safety, and community vibe all play a role.
- Space (or less of it). A growing family? Need room for hobbies? Or maybe it’s time to downsize now that the kids are gone? Either way, your space needs have changed.
- Remodeling limits. Love HGTV but can’t stand the thought of a major remodel—or can’t make it work because of your lot or zoning? Moving might be the better choice.
- Yard realities. Whether you dream of more green space or less yard work, your outdoor space should fit your lifestyle.
- Life changes. Marriage, kids, career shifts, divorce, empty nesting—big life moments often signal it’s time for a new home that reflects where you’re at now.
